Point is, the various sport associations of the empire were disunited from the get go because they were organised from below and the nationalist people never thought of creating imperial leagues and created in every case national leagues. Maybe if they were organised at least partly from above, like someone of the dynasty became an enthusiast seeing it as a chance to bring the empire together.
Someone who might be interested would be Franz-Ferdinand, he was also kinda federalist, so maybe promoting sport as a mean of union between the people would work.
